A bold orange background can be a striking choice in portrait photography, but it presents significant challenges, particularly when capturing a subject like a woman in an olive sweater. The interplay between the colors can easily lead to a lack of contrast, making the subject blend into the background if not handled carefully.
Camera Settings
Start by adjusting your aperture to around f/2.8 to f/4. This will create a shallow depth of field, helping to isolate the subject against the vibrant backdrop. A shutter speed of at least 1/125 sec will help counter any motion blur, especially if your subject is moving slightly. Adjust your ISO based on the lighting conditions, but aim for the lowest value possible to minimize noise.
Lighting Setup
Using soft, diffused lighting is crucial for flattering skin tones and ensuring the olive sweater stands out. A softbox positioned at a 45-degree angle can create gentle shadows that add dimension to the face. Avoid harsh overhead lights, as they may cast unflattering shadows.

Common Mistakes
A frequent pitfall is underestimating the power of contrast. If the olive sweater is too similar in tone to the background, the subject can disappear. Always check the color balance in your shots, and don’t hesitate to shift the background color or the subject's outfit to create a better visual distinction.
